U.S., March 4 -- ClinicalTrials.gov registry received information related to the study (NCT06855134) titled 'Randomized Comparison of Treatment Guided by Comprehensive Genome and Transcriptome Analysis Versus Standard of Care in Patients with Advanced Rare Cancers (RATIONALE)' on Feb. 28.

Brief Summary: Rare cancers, defined by an incidence of fewer than 6 cases per 100,000 persons per year, constitute nearly 25% of adult malignancies. They are associated with poor patient outcomes due to incomplete biological understanding and inadequate representation in clinical trials [1].
